During a budget workshop, Burnet City Council Council members received and discussed the results of the community priorities survey Feb. 18, which will help shape future strategic and budget planning.
The Community Priorities Survey, conducted Jan. 7-9, gathered input from 172 participants, with a majority of respondents residing within the city limits.
The survey featured two multiple-choice and three open-ended questions, identifying key strengths, areas for improvement, and citizen priorities.
